This dog friendly home is located on the Oceanside of the highway in the Town of Nags Head and is a ten min. walk to the Atlantic Ocean via the East Barnes Street beach access! Savor the convenience of being centrally located close to stores, eateries, and Dowdy Park! Stay connected with high speed internet access right in your home. Short walk to coffee shop, ice cream shop and two famed Outer Banks Surf Stores.

Tricks and tips for getting the perfect rental experience:

Get the most from your spending budget:

  • Summertime is high season in Nags Head. Book your Nags Head vacation in Fall or Spring months to enjoy beautiful weather while saving money and avoiding crowded roads, restaurants, and activities.
  • Reserve your vacation rental as early as possible. Rental schedules often open 12 months in advance (or in September just after the Summer season ends). Many families reserve their Summer vacations during Winter holiday get-togethers. Book before these holidays for best selection.
  • Active Duty and veterans of the US Armed forces may qualify for special discounts. Be sure to ask your prospective property owner whether your family qualifies for a reduced rate.
  • Management companies and individual rental owners often offer their guests an option to add trip insurance protection. Trip insurance, which costs 1% - 5% of the base re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of their vacation costs for any missed vacation time as a result of medical-related issues or weather disasters, as well as ensuing additional hurricane evacuation charges, such as an unanticipated hotel stay or additional gas expenses. Trip insurance can be a a welcome relief if the unforeseen occurs. Ask the property owner for additional information.
  • Many management companies and vacation rental houses supply Nags Head area visitors guide magazines which often include coupons, either offered independently by local businesses, or through a relationship with the property management company and the business itself. You can also find Nags Head visitors guide and coupon books at local shops and grocery stores.

Additional considerations:

  • Review check in & check out procedures before traveling. Save the instructions to your phone, and take a printed backup.
  • To make sure that damages aren't attributed to your visit, make a record of any problem areas during arrival. Contact the host right away to relay any pre-existing damages. If there is a dispute about who is responsible, having a record of concerns and contact attempts will be useful.
  • Ask questions. You may need instructions for a hot tub, A/V setup or appliance. Contact your property manager. They are there to help! A brief call prevents lots of difficulties.
  • Be a good neighbor! You wouldn't like loud visitors bothering your peaceful home life. Apply the golden rule for common sense. Happy residents may even recommend great beaches and places you would have not otherwise known about!
  • Don't forget to... Ask a local! Local residents can often point you in the right direction. Who better to ask where to find the fresh catch of the day, have a great night out, or the best spots for crabbing?
  • Lock your rental home while you are out. Keep your property safe!
  • Don't leave anything behind! Before you drive away, take a walk through the property to confirm you've collected all personal belongings. Re-check dressers, closets, and bathrooms for hidden belongings. Clean out the refrigerator and take any leftovers home.
  • Record a video to document the condition of the property.
  • Remember to leave feedback! Hosts rely on excellent reviews to compel new bookings. They'll be much obliged for your feedback. Alternatively, if something went wrong, other vacationing families will appreciate that you share your review find their best rental home. Be fair with your review. If something fell short of expectations, consider whether the manager had any control over the issue, and if so, whether they responded reasonably to remedy it.
